Output 3db93a958224c081a10a66947d41044948a0283907af4744c76b4a227eef2eb8:38

value
1068347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d0284f494a0f7a54e093a66c7463b68be9f2abb OP_EQUAL
address
3AAonS1RQSUK72f6tLrGCHywAdSpMTvN8J
transaction
3db93a958224c081a10a66947d41044948a0283907af4744c76b4a227eef2eb8
spent
true